  • The BIND DNS server has already been deprecated and removed from Plesk for Windows.
    If a Plesk for Windows server is still using BIND, the upgrade to Plesk Obsidian 18.0.70 will be unavailable until the administrator switches the DNS server to Microsoft DNS. We strongly recommend transitioning to Microsoft DNS within the next 6 weeks, before the Plesk 18.0.70 release.
  • The Horde component is removed from Plesk Installer. We recommend switching to another webmail software supported in Plesk.

Issue Error when installing New Relic Extension

Hi,

when I try and install the New Relic extension I get the error "Unsupported segments file format".
I've tried installing via shell but that got the same result.
Nothing else. I can't seem to find any information about this error.

I'm running Plesk Onyx (latest updates) on Ubuntu 16.04.4

I also can't find a more useful log file.

Hopefully someone can help or point me in the right direction.

Hi, Christoph Hess!

We are working on this bug.
I hope it will be fixed in next micro-update.

Workaround for this bug:
- Login to server via SSH
- mv /usr/local/psa/var/search/segments_* /tmp
